Clark","submitted_at":"2012-07-11T10:15:01Z","abstract_excerpt":"The formation energies of the oxygen vacancy and titanium interstitial in rutile TiO2 were calculated by the screened exchange (sX) hybrid density functional method, which gives a band gap of 3.1 eV, close to the experimental value. The O vacancy gives rise to a gap state lying 0.7 eV below the conduction band edge, whose charge density is localised around the two of three Ti atoms next to the vacancy. The Ti interstitial generates four defect states in the gap, whose unpaired electrons lie on the interstitial and the adjacent Ti 3d orbitals.
